Event Permit Application
Any sizeable gathering that takes place on public property or city property (such as sidewalks, roads, alleyways, parks, etc.) requires a permit. This includes parades, marches, and demonstrations.

Amplified Sound/Noise Equipment Permit
If your event only requires a Noise/Sound Amplifying Equipment permit, these are available on the Police Department’s website or in person at the front desk of the Greeley Police Department. Applications for Noise/Sound Amplifying Equipment permits must be received at least 3 business days prior to the event. If you have any questions about event permits, please call the Police Department at (970) 350-9660.

Security Services/Guard and Pawnbroker/Manager Licensing Information
Greeley Municipal Code requires that all Private Security Services, Private Security Guards, Pawnbrokers (Companies/Businesses) and Pawnbroker Managers be licensed, with such licensing being managed/issued by the Police Department. All applications must be submitted to the Greeley Records Department. Please visit the Records page for forms and information.
